BROOKFIELD, Wis., Sept. 17, 2019 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 -- Milwaukee-area dealership Hall Cars has hosted an annual event each fall for years in an effort to help families that have been affected by cancer. The event, entitled "Drive Out Cancer," entails that for every vehicle purchased from Sept. 17 to Nov. 14, the dealership will donate $50 to the This Time Tomorrow Foundation. As the event lasts for 50 days, it has also been referred to as, "50 for 50."
Though the Hall Cars "Drive Out Cancer" page still lists the latest event as 2018, it is believed that the Brookfield-based family of dealerships is running the event again for fall 2019, as the "Drive Out Cancer" banner has begun appearing prominently on the homepage of the Hall Mazda and Hall Volkswagen websites. In addition to donating $50 for every vehicle purchased during the event's timeframe, a percentage of every service appointment will also be donated.
